Nicolas Cage

Renfield, The Old Way, The Flash, Sympathy For The Devil, The Retirement Plan, Dream Scenario

It’s not surprising for Nicolas Cage to release multiple films annually, but in 2023 he released six. In Renfield, he portrays a narcissistic Count Dracula, in The Old Way he plays a gunslinger on one last ride, and in The Flash, he finally plays a version of Superman dreamed up by Tim Burton in an unfinished project. Sympathy for the Devil is a slow-burn two hander that will keep fans guessing if Cage is Satan himself, The Retirement Plan sees him playing a crook trying to go clean for his daughter, and in Dream Scenario, he’s an average joe who finds himself going viral when he appears in everyone’s dreams.

Robert De Niro

Killers Of The Flower Moon, Tin Soldier, Inappropriate Behavior, About My Father

Robert de Niro has been something of a maverick this year, appearing in four releases in 2023 that have a little something for everyone. In Martin Scorcese’s Killers of the Flower Moon he plays a lascivious cattle baron looking to acquire the headrights of the Osage tribe by any means possible, while in Tin Soldier he helps Scott Eastwood go after a charismatic but deadly cult leader played by Jamie Foxx. In the dramedy Inappropriate Behavior, he plays the father of Bobby Cannavale’s struggling stand up comic, and ironically in About My Father, he plays the father of Sebastian Maniscalco, an actual stand-up comic in his first starring role.

Willem Dafoe

Inside, Asteroid City, Poor Things, Finally Dawn, Pet Shop Days, Gonzo Girl

The ever versatile Willem Dafoe appears in six films in 2023 as both a lead and supporting player. Inside is entirely devoted to his art thief who gets trapped in the smart house of his mark, in Asteroid City he plays a famous acting teacher involved in the play within a play within a movie, and in Poor Things he’s the visionary scientist who restores Emma Stone’s brain. In Finally Dawn, he stars alongside Lily James in 1950s Rome, in Pet Shop Days he’s part of a romantic crime thriller, and in Gonzo Girl, he plays Walker Reade, an eccentric author who takes a graduate student under his wing.

Michael Fassbender

Next Goal Wins, The Killer

Michael Fassbender wearing a baseball cap in front of a shop in The Killer.

Michael Fassbender pulled off two wildly different films in 2023 – Taika Waititi’s Next Goal Wins and The Killer. In the former, he plays Thomas Rongden, a Dutch-born coach who tries to turn the American Samoa soccer team into victors at the 2014 World Cup qualifiers. In the latter, he plays the titular killer who, while waiting to complete his latest contract hit, starts to lose his composure, to the point where he starts questioning what’s real and what isn’t. These were the first films Fassbender’s had released since 2019’s Dark Phoenix.
